Description
The Riddle of Frozen Phantom Pendant is a novel by Margaret Mahy. It is a blend of her trademark surreal humor and writing that makes the reader want to read it. Sophie Sapwood, daughter of the famous explorer, Bonniface Sapwood, discovers a whalebone pendant hidden at the back of her chest of drawers. At the same time, deep in the frozen wastes of the Antarctic, the ghost of Captain Cathcardo awakens from an ancient sleep, trapped in the Antarctic on his ship, The Riddle. His three cries for Help travel through the stratosphere to three different sets of ears - famous explorer Bonniface Sapwood, renowned naturalist Corona Wottley and oily villain Rancid Swarthy - descendant of Escher Black who was first mate on the Riddle. All three parties immediately organize trips to the Antarctic - all with the same goal in mind (solving the mystery of the Riddle) but each with very different intentions.
